Conceptual Design of a 53deg Swept Flying Wing UCAV Configuration

This article belongs to a series of publications on the design and assessment of the MULDICON UCAV configuration, a 53deg swept flying wing aircraft concept. The studies presented here were performed as part of the NATO STO Research Task Group AVT-251 on "Multi-Disciplinary design and performance assessment of effective, agile NATO Air Vehicles". This article focuses on the development of the overall concept, starting from its predecessor, the SACCON configuration. After discussing the selected design requirements, it provides an overview of the design steps being performed and gives an insight into the applied aircraft design methodology at DLR. Finally, the article evaluates the MULDICON concept with respect to its design requirements and provides a conclusion to the work of AVT-251.
